The British High Commission in Nigeria has dismissed recent claims circulating on social media suggesting that the United Kingdom has introduced new visa restrictions targeting Nigerian nationals.

In an official statement released on Wednesday, the Commission clarified that no new immigration rules have been implemented specifically for Nigeria, and urged the public to disregard unverified reports hinting at a blanket visa ban.

“We keep our immigration system under constant review to allow legal migration and legitimate travel while deterring those who may seek to abuse it,” the statement read.

The UK also reaffirmed its commitment to a long-standing relationship with Nigeria, especially in fostering strong people-to-people ties.

“Our UK and Nigeria people-to-people links are strong and enduring, and we continue to work closely with the Government of Nigeria to tackle irregular migration,” the Commission added.

The British High Commission encouraged concerned individuals to contact its Press and Public Affairs team for any enquiries, noting that its collaboration with Nigeria remains robust despite concerns over immigration.

This clarification comes amid heightened speculation online about potential changes to UK visa policies affecting Nigerians.
